bumble/rtp.py Normal file
View File

@@ -0,0 +1,110 @@
# Copyright 2024 Google LLC
#
#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License");
# you may not use this file except in compliance with the License.
# You may obtain a copy of the License at
#
# https://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0
#
#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software
# dist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S,
# W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ied.
# See the License for the specific language governing permissions and
# limitations under the License.
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
# Imports
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
from __future__ import annotations
import struct
from typing import List
# -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
class MediaPacket:
@staticmethod
def from_bytes(data: bytes) -> MediaPacket:
version = (data[0] >> 6) & 0x03
padding = (data[0] >> 5) & 0x01
extension = (data[0] >> 4) & 0x01
csrc_count = data[0] & 0x0F
marker = (data[1] >> 7) & 0x01
payload_type = data[1] & 0x7F
sequence_number = struct.unpack_from('>H', data, 2)[0]
timestamp = struct.unpack_from('>I', data, 4)[0]
ssrc = struct.unpack_from('>I', data, 8)[0]
csrc_list = [
struct.unpack_from('>I', data, 12 + i)[0] for i in range(csrc_count)
]
payload = data[12 + csrc_count * 4 :]
return MediaPacket(
version,
padding,
extension,
marker,
sequence_number,
timestamp,
ssrc,
csrc_list,
payload_type,
payload,
)
def __init__(
self,
version: int,
padding: int,
extension: int,
marker: int,
sequence_number: int,
timestamp: int,
ssrc: int,
csrc_list: List[int],
payload_type: int,
payload: bytes,
) -> None:
self.version = version
self.padding = padding
self.extension = extension
self.marker = marker
self.sequence_number = sequence_number & 0xFFFF
self.timestamp = timestamp & 0xFFFFFFFF
self.timestamp_seconds = 0.0
self.ssrc = ssrc
self.csrc_list = csrc_list
self.payload_type = payload_type
self.payload = payload
def __bytes__(self) -> bytes:
header = bytes(
[
self.version << 6
| self.padding << 5
| self.extension << 4
| len(self.csrc_list),
self.marker << 7 | self.payload_type,
]
) + struct.pack(
'>HII',
self.sequence_number,
self.timestamp,
self.ssrc,
)
for csrc in self.csrc_list:
header += struct.pack('>I', csrc)
return header + self.payload
def __str__(self) -> str:
return (
f'RTP(v={self.version},'
f'p={self.padding},'
f'x={self.extension},'
f'm={self.marker},'
f'pt={self.payload_type},'
f'sn={self.sequence_number},'
f'ts={self.timestamp},'
f'ssrc={self.ssrc},'
f'csrcs={self.csrc_list},'
f'payload_size={len(self.payload)})'
)
